- dd - convert and copy a file
-
- dd [ options ]
-
- dd copies an input file to an output file with optional conversions. The standard input and output are used by default. Input and output block sizes can
be specified to take advantage of physical io limitations. Options are of the form name=value and may be specified with 0, 1, or 2 leading `-' characters.
- A number argument may be a scaled number with optional trailing multipliers of the form `* number', `x number' or `X number'. Scale
suffixes may be one of:
- b|B
- 512
- c|C
- 1
- g|G
- 1073741824
- k|K
- 1024
- l|L
- 4
- m|M
- 1048576
- q|Q
- 8
- w|W
- 2
-
- bs=number
- Input and output block size.
- cbs=number
- Conversion buffer size (logical record length).
- conv=conversion
- Convert input. conversion may be one of:
- a2e
- ascii to ebcdic
- a2i
- ascii to ibm
- a2n
- ascii to native
- a2o
- ascii to open edition ebcdic
- ascii
- ebcdic to ascii
- block
- newline-terminated ascii to fixed record length
- e2a
- ebcdic to ascii
- ebcdic
- equivalent to a2e
- i2a
- ibm to ascii
- ibm
- ascii to ibm ebcdic
- ignerror
- continue processing after errors
- ispecial
- currently ignored
- lcase
- to lower case
- n2a
- native to ascii
- noerror
- stop processing only after 5 consecutive errors
- notrunc
- do not truncate pre-existing output files
- o2a
- open edition ibm to ascii
- ospecial
- currently ignored
- swab
- swap byte pairs
- sync
- Pad each input block to ibs. Pad with spaces if conv=block or conv=unblock, otherwise pad with nulls.
- ucase
- to upper case
- unblock
- fixed-length records to newline-terminated records
- count=number
- Copy only number input blocks.
- from=codeset
- Convert from codeset to the to=codeset or the local default. codeset names are matched by
left-anchored case-insensitive ksh(1) patterns. codeset may be one of:
- a|ascii|?(iso)?(-)646|?(iso)?(-)8859|latin
- 8 bit ascii
- e|ebcdic?(-)?([1e])
- X/Open ebcdic
- o|ebcdic?(-)[3o]|?(cp|ibm)1047|open?(-)edition
- mvs OpenEdition ebcdic
- h|ebcdic?(-)h|?(cp|ibm)?(00)37|[oa]s?(/-)400
- ibm OS/400 AS/400 ebcdic
- s|ebcdic?(-)s|siemens|posix-bc
- siemens posix-bc ebcdic
- i|ebcdic?(-)[2i]|ibm
- X/Open ibm ebcdic (not idempotent)
- m|ebcdic?(-)m|mvs
- mvs ebcdic
- u|ebcdic?(-)(u|mf)|microfocus
- microfocus cobol ebcdic
- n|native|local
- native code set
- un|unicode|utf
- multibyte 8-bit unicode
- um|ume|utf?(-)7
- multibyte 7-bit unicode
- (big|euc)*
- euc family
- dos?(-)?(855)
- dos code page
- ucs?(-)?(2)?(be)|utf-16?(be)
- unicode runes
- ucs?(-)?(2)le|utf-16le
- little endian unicode runes
- ibs=number
- Input block size.
- if=file
- The input file name; standard input is the default.
- iseek=number
- Seek number blocks from the beginning of the input file before copying.
- obs=number
- Output block size.
- of=file
- The output file name; standard output is the default.
- oseek|seek=number
- Seek number blocks from the beginning of the output file before copying.
- silent
- silent does not print the total number of io blocks on exit.
- skip=number
- Skip number blocks before reading. Seek is used if possible, otherwise the blocks are read and discarded.
- swap=number
- Swap bytes acording to the inclusive or of: 1-byte, 2-short, 4-long, 8-quad, etc.
- to=codeset
- Convert to codeset from the from=codeset or the local default. See from for codeset names.
